H.R.4052: To prohibit the imposition of the death penalty for any violation of Federal law, and for other purposes.

Bill Summary

This bill prohibits the imposition of a death penalty sentence for a violation of federal law. A person sentenced to death before enactment of this bill must be resentenced.
